How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Brentwood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Brentwood 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,532 | $2,000 | $2,954 |
| Brentwood 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,951 | $2,300 | $3,368 |
| Brentwood 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,502 | $3,313 | $3,645 |
| Brentwood 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,678 | $3,620 | $3,720 |
